For new viewers I will repeat that untamed is not a BL drama. However I am writing here to explain something else…
In Manga related glossar BL means simply "Boys Love". I don't know what people used it for, but I and others used it to refer to a work including a gay couple/relationship. Also in Japan you differ between Yaoi (the explicit type of gay content) and Shonen Ai (the "tame" version, you will sometimes not even find kisses between two males in these). So I would say The Untamed definitely is no BL but have content that could be seen as it.
